Limited End Float Spacer Variety
The addition of plates restricts axial travel on the drive or driven shaft. The spacer can make it feasible to eliminate the hubs from both shaft devoid of disturbing the connected units.
Vertical Floating Shaft Variety
The decrease coupling has a hardened crowned button inserted during the plate in the reduce hub. The whole floating assembly rest within the button. Optional building of the upper coupling could be a rigid hub within the floating shaft that has a flex half around the leading.
Vertical Variety
This coupling has exactly the same horsepower, RPM and misalignment capabilities as the typical couplings of corresponding sizes. A plate having a hardened crowned button rests over the decrease shaft which supports the excess weight from the sleeve.
Insulated Variety
Use of a non-metallic material amongst flanges and all over the bolts prevents any stray currents from 1 shaft for the other.
Jordan Kind
Utilized on Jordan machines and refiners, this layout is very similar to the slide variety coupling except the long hub is split and secured on the shaft with a bolt clamp. This permits rapid axial adjustment with the Jordan shafts i this hub.
Engineered Shear Pin Sort
Shear pin couplings are mostly utilized to restrict transmitted torque to a redetermined load. THis in flip disconnectes the driver and driven shafts if torque exceeds the specified limits. They are in particular suited to safeguard equipment when jams come about. Components are re-useable right after pins shear. The coupling will retain lubricant to get a quick time period to allow tools to be shut down.
Brakewheel and Brake Disc Form
Replaceable brakewheel and brake disc piloted on the outdoors diameter of the regular sleeve and/or rigid hub. Offers a choice of applying braking hard work on the load or driving motor.
Double Engagement Half Gear Form
Each inner and external teeth inside a single sleeve. May be bolted to a rotating flywheel, shaft or drum to connect driver or driven machine using a shaft extension. This coupling has the same characteristics, ratings and misalignment capability as the common group of couplings.
Rigid Alloy Steel FARR Form
Male/Female piloted rigid coupling coupling with keeper plates. This coupling is applied whenever a rigid connection is required amongst the low velocity shaft of the gearbox along with the head shaft of the conveyor, bucket elevator, mixer or any overhung or suspended load.
